Casino Slot Games
Modern casino slot games are controlled by a computer, and the winning percentages are preprogrammed into the computer software.
Casino slot games have Random # Generators that are constantly generating combos, even when the slot machine is not being played.
Running concurrently with the random # generator of the casino slot machine game is the payout percent.
The pay out percentage controls how much the slot machine game will pay out, for example the pay percentage may be ninety percent, meaning the slot machine game will pay out 90% of all the stakes played, and the casino only gets to keep ten percent.
This is not to say that each and every time you bet ten credits you will receive 9 in return – where’s the fun and excitement in that? Instead, the casino slot will not payout for a bit, and then suddenly start up a hot streak and you might hit a big jackpot prize.

So, in essence, the one-armed bandit takes all the money played into it and pays it out to a few lucky winners. The casino only gets to keep a fairly minute percent of all the stakes allotted.
The casino slot machine software controls every single part of the machine, from the flashing lights to the turning of the reels.
When you hit spin on the slot machine, a combination is put together by the RNG which associates with the pictures on the reel.
